Under the Credit Guarantee Scheme for Micro and Small
Enterprises (CGTMSE), what is the guarantee cover tenure for working capital facilities?Solution
The Credit Guarantee Scheme makes a distinction between term loans/composite credit and working capital facilities. • For term loans, the guarantee cover is provided for the full agreed duration of the loan. • For working capital facilities, the guarantee cover is fixed at 5 years or in blocks of 5 years. This structured tenure helps balance risk exposure for the Credit Guarantee Trust and also provides adequate support for enterprises during their stabilization and growth phase.
